3.2.2 Design Policy To promote Phase 2 development and effectively use grant aid, it is important to select a pragmatic approach and solutions based on the situation in the Myanmar financial sector instead of simply covering previous all requirements. According to these requirements and considering the challenges in 1.1.2 or the change of environment in 1.2, the following must be noted as the basic policy for implementing Phase 2 development:  Consider that an enhancement by Phase 2 development to be a key driver for the accelerating use of CBM-NET  Consider the current situation of settlement business processes and practices of CBM and FIs  Communicate with stakeholders (especially with user FIs) and share the progress, technical information, and issues with them  Consider a reduction in operating and maintenance costs and then make a choice for easy maintenance and flexible infrastructure to reduce the burden of IT officials of CBM  Refer the trend of neighborhood and relevant institutes The major policy for systemization of central banking in Myanmar is to introduce a system that adopts the following functions, facilities, and technologies. Table 3-4 Design policy for CBM-NET Phase 2 Design policy To adopt international standard Efficient for high volume transaction Approach Support of ISO 20022 standard  Since ISO 20022 is an international standard which will be used for cross-border transactions and massages related to crossborder transactions, it should be supported on related messages. Introduction of STP  To pursue the goal of handling more transactions, STP should be promoted to FIs which have CBS and wish to connect.  To take in the participation and utilization of FIs who have strong active needs, the modification of CBS for connecting STP should be borne by FIs. Introduction of Liquidity saving features and message queuing  To promote the use of CBM-NET, this function will be implemented with consideration of the operation suitability in Myanmar (ex. to integrates with RTGS account to simplify the operation work for FIs, etc.). 20
